Rene Baterbonia Dies in Drowning Accident: A Bright Future Gone Too Soon
The Philippine basketball community is grieving the heartbreaking loss of Rene Clert Baterbonia, a young athlete whose journey was only beginning but whose impact had already inspired many. The incoming Ateneo de Manila University recruit tragically passed away in a drowning incident during a team-building activity in Dipaculao, Aurora on June 8, 2026.

A Dream That Started in Mindanao
Long before he became one of the country's most talked-about young basketball prospects, Rene Baterbonia was simply a boy with a dream.
Born in Agusan del Sur and later making his mark with Ateneo de Davao, Baterbonia steadily built a reputation as one of the most promising young talents in Philippine basketball. Standing at 6-foot-4, he combined athletic ability with determination and maturity beyond his years.

Achievements That Made Him a Rising Star
Baterbonia's rise in Philippine basketball was remarkable.
He captured national attention after leading Davao to its historic first-ever basketball gold medal at the 2025 Palarong Pambansa, where he was named Most Valuable Player. His leadership and standout performances helped elevate Davao's basketball program to new heights.
His success did not stop there.
Representing the Philippines at the ASEAN School Games, Baterbonia helped the national team secure another championship, showcasing his talent on the international stage. He delivered crucial performances and demonstrated why many considered him one of the country's brightest basketball prospects.
His accomplishments eventually earned him an opportunity he had dreamed about for years—joining the Ateneo Blue Eagles program. In February 2026, he officially committed to Ateneo de Manila University, calling it his dream school since childhood.

A Community in Mourning
The tragedy occurred during an Ateneo team-building activity in Aurora, where Baterbonia and fellow student-athlete Divine Adili lost their lives in a drowning incident. The news sent shockwaves throughout the Philippine sports community.
Messages of grief and condolences quickly poured in from athletes, coaches, schools, and supporters across the country.
Many remembered Baterbonia not only for his talent but also for his character—his humility, work ethic, and willingness to put his team first.
